Kaizer Chiefs have finalized a deal with Libyan club Al-Ittihad for the transfer of defender Thatayaone Ditlhokwe.
Ditlhokwe, who is also the captain of Botswana’s national team, the Zebras, joined Kaizer Chiefs at the beginning of the 2023/24 season from SuperSport United. Over his 18-month stay with the club, he made 32 appearances, primarily playing as a left-sided center-back and occasionally as a left-back under coach Nasreddine Nabi.
Known affectionately as ‘TT,’ the 26-year-old’s final game for Amakhosi was last Friday, where he featured in their 1-0 victory over Stellenbosch. He is now set to head to Tripoli, Libya, where he will meet his new teammates and coaches.

Kaizer Chiefs Sporting Director, Kaizer Motaung Jr., shared that the decision was a difficult one: “When Al-Ittihad approached us regarding TT, it wasn’t easy. We spoke with the player, and he expressed his desire to move to Libya for further opportunities and experience. We didn’t want to stand in his way and appreciate his professionalism and discipline. While we’ll miss him, we believe this is a great opportunity for him, and we wish him all the best in his future endeavors.”
